Title:
no internet connection when strongswan vpn is activated
Status in linux package in Ubuntu:
Expired
Bug description:
After the update from 4.10.0-22 to 4.11.0-6 there is no connection to the
internet anymore after starting strongswan vpn, v5.5.1. Strongswan vpn starts
as expected, but no http - connections can be established.
The same problem with the mainline kernel 4.6.11.
Downgrading from 4.11.0-6 to 4.10.0-22 solves the problem.
Surprisingly, also upgrading from 4.11.0-6 to 4.12.0-2 solves the problem!
